ABSTRACT

We report three patients with a history of neuroleptic malignant syndrome for whom modified electroconvulsive therapy (m-ECT) was scheduled. Two patients suffered from schizophrenia, and one suffered from depression. Their symptoms, such as hyperthermia, consciousness disturbance, myotonus, tremor, sweating, and tachycardia, improved gradually with administration of dantrolene and fluid infusion. However, their psychotic state was exacerbated. Therefore, m-ECT was scheduled. When patients were restless at the hospital ward, they were sedated with propofol and transferred to the operating room. General anesthesia was induced with thiopental 2.5-5 mg x kg(-1). After loss of consciousness, vecuronium bromide 0.01 mg x kg(-1) followed by a dose of 0.1 mg x kg(-1) was administered and ventilation was assisted using a face mask and 100% oxygen. After the ECT stimulus, the patients were sedated with propofol until full recovery from muscle relaxation. Although anesthesia time (mean 38 min) was slightly longer (19 min) than in those anesthetized with thiopental and suxamethonium chloride, m-ECT was performed safely and effectively.

ABSTRACT

PURPOSE: Indications for the surgical treatment of elderly patients have been increasing. Postoperative central nervous system dysfunction, including delirium, is one of the most common complications in elderly surgical patients. The relationship between patient factors, including cerebral oxygen saturation, and the incidence of postoperative delirium was evaluated. METHODS: Twenty American Society of Anesthesiologists (ASA) physical status I-II patients, older than 65 years, scheduled for elective abdominal surgery were enrolled in the study. The patients' cognitive function was assessed, using the Hasegawa dementia score (HDS) and kana-hiroi test, on the day before surgery and then again 1 week after the surgery. Regional cerebral oxygen saturation (rSO2) was continuously monitored during the surgery, using near-infrared spectroscopy (INVOS 3100). General anesthesia was induced with 3 mg x kg(-1) thiopental and 5% sevoflurane. After tracheal intubation, the sevoflurane concentration was adjusted to maintain the bispectral index (BIS) value between 45 and 60. Postoperative delirium was diagnosed if DSM IV criteria were present and the patient scored 12 or more points on the Delirium Rating Scale. RESULTS: After surgery, 5 (25%) patients developed delirium. The age in the delirium (+) group (76 +/- 4 years) was significantly higher than that in delirium (-) group (68 +/- 3 years). Preoperative and postoperative HDS did not differ between the groups. The score on the preoperative kana-hiroi-test in the delirium (+) group (16 +/- 5) was significantly lower than that in the delirium (-) group (32 +/- 10). There were no significant differences between preoperative and postoperative kana-hiroi test scores in either group. Baseline rSO2 in the delirium (+) group (60 +/- 5%) was significantly lower than that in the delirium (-) group (66 +/- 7%). However, there were no significant differences between the groups in the rSO2 after the start of surgery. CONCLUSION: Patients' age, low preoperative kana-hiroi test score, and low preoperative rSO2 were important risk factors for postoperative delirium.
